The Helix Group: A New Player in the Data Extortion Game

Helix, a previously unreported data extortion group, has been identified by ReliaQuest as part of a larger campaign targeting multiple organizations. What sets Helix apart is its use of sophisticated techniques, including voice phishing, device code phishing, and automated SharePoint data theft, all of which point to an organized and well-coordinated operation. The group's ability to reuse infrastructure and adapt its methods quickly makes it a formidable adversary.

One of the most striking aspects of the Helix campaign is its focus on identity systems rather than malware. By persuading staff to enter device codes, the operators gain access to valid session tokens without directly asking for passwords. This approach, combined with the spoofing of caller IDs and the manipulation of company reporting structures, allows them to bypass traditional security measures and gain a foothold within the target organization.

The Broader Landscape of Data Extortion

The emergence of Helix adds to the already crowded and fast-changing data extortion landscape. Group names shift quickly, but the underlying techniques remain consistent. This fragmentation, as ReliaQuest points out, means that organizations often struggle to keep up with the ever-evolving threat landscape. The speed at which new groups appear and disappear makes it challenging for defenders to map and respond to these threats effectively.

The connection between Helix and established groups like BlackFile and ShinyHunters is particularly interesting. The overlap in infrastructure, tradecraft, and timing suggests a fragmented ecosystem where personnel, methods, and supporting infrastructure overlap. This raises questions about the extent of collaboration or shared resources among these groups, and whether they are part of a larger, more coordinated network.

The Shift to Identity-Based Intrusion

The attacks carried out by Helix highlight a broader shift in extortion cases toward identity-based intrusion. Instead of deploying malware or creating obvious backdoors, the operators use valid sessions, legitimate MFA registration, and normal cloud services to stay under the radar. This approach, as ReliaQuest notes, reduces the chance of triggering impossible-travel alerts and blends the activity into ordinary login noise generated by VPNs and mobile networks.

The use of residential proxies for sign-ins and automated SharePoint collection serves as the clearest technical fingerprint. The pattern suggests a deliberate separation between the sign-in stage, which uses residential infrastructure to resemble a normal user, and the collection stage, which relies on a fixed system for scripted data theft. This separation makes it more difficult for defenders to detect and respond to the attacks.

Defensive Steps for Organizations

Given the sophistication and adaptability of groups like Helix, organizations must take proactive steps to defend against these threats. The single most effective defensive measure, according to ReliaQuest, is to disable device code authentication, which was confirmed as the entry method in the Helix intrusions. Where this is not possible, organizations should restrict the feature to a narrow group of managed devices and watch for unusual device code requests.

Limiting access to sensitive software-as-a-service applications such as SharePoint and Exchange to managed endpoints only is another crucial step. This would have blocked the use of unmanaged devices seen in the incidents reviewed, even after a session had been compromised. Blocking newly registered domains at the proxy or DNS layer is also recommended, as the phishing infrastructure tied to Helix was recently registered, and domain age filtering can catch the short-lived infrastructure often used in data extortion campaigns.

Standard response steps such as password resets, session revocation, and account disabling generally work when applied quickly enough. However, organizations must be prepared for the possibility that operators will test containment within a short timeframe, as seen in one incident where the operator attempted to re-register MFA and reset the password within 30 to 40 minutes of an account being disabled.
